A brooch in the shape of a snow-flake by Fabergé, decorated with old and rose-cut diamonds.

Designed by Alma Pihl. The central diamond ca 0.05 ct. 14K gold and silver, unhallmarked. Height ca 2.8 cm. Total weight ca 3 g.

A section of the brooch and eight diamonds are missing. Repairs to verso.

Provenance

Gustaf (Gösta) Nobel (1886-1955)
Thence by decent

Literature

Compare with other similar examples in 'Carl Fabergé, Tsarens guldsmed', Nationalmuseum, Stockholm, 1997, nr 230, 231 and 232.
